Novak Djokovic required medical treatment after being hit by a bottle while signing autographs for supporters at the Italian Open.

In his first match since crashing out of the Monte-Carlo Masters at the half stage last month, Djokovic took on Frenchman Corentin Moutet on center court.

After some early setbacks in a slow start, the 36-year-old recovered to beat Moutet comfortably. He earned a 6-3, 6-1 victory in Rome, setting up a showdown with Alejandro Tabilo on Sunday.

As he walked off the court and into the tunnel after the match, Djokovic stopped to autograph a fan’s hat.

As he did so, a video shared online showed a water bottle coming down from the stand next to him and hitting him on the head with some force.

The world number 1 remained on the ground for some time after being hit before being led inside by officials as fans wondered where the missile came from.

The incident comes after British star Dan Evans was involved in a blazing row with a referee during his first round clash in Rome.

Evans launched a tirade against the referee after disagreeing with the referee’s decision as he was beaten by home favorite Fabio Fognini.
